Not long ago, a young person whom I have been training, who is a Business Development Manager for one of my clients asked me, “Is there a common thread for successful people that you have seen over your many years in business that is not taught today?”. I can honestly say, I was so impressed with this 29 year old who asked such a profound question. I sometimes think we older folks can overlook how talented and deep many of our young people really are. My answer was easy to give. “Kindness”, I replied. Kind people listen first, truly want to understand the needs of all they come in contact with so they can help them succeed (employees, clients, and generally anyone they interact with). It always comes back.
